Part of the Rescued and Reused series, Rail Yard Studios brings you a classic, historic and beautifully designed wine rack that’s sure to compliment the occasional collectors or connoisseurs of wine. The Wine Rack Shelves feature sixteen pieces of rail from the Tennessee Coal, Iron and Railroad Company circa 1908. Two [...]

7 DEADLY GLASSES (2008) Kacper Hamilton design These red wine glasses are based on the 7 deadly sins. Each glass encapsulates a sin, which is revealed through the ritual of drinking. The ‘7 Deadly Glasses’ are about celebrating passion and encouraging the user to be sinful in a theatrical fashion. [...]
